He is Niranjan Peethadheeshwar and Shree Shree 1008 Acharya Mahamandaleshwar of Shri Panchayati Akhara Niranjani, and Peethadheeshwar of Siddhpeeth Shri Dakshin Kali Mandir, Haridwar. He is a saint, yoga guru, scholar and author in Hindi, English and Sanskrit.

Shri Panchayati Akhara Niranjani was established in 904 CE at Mandvi in Gujarat, with Lord Kartikeya as its presiding deity. Its headquarters is at Tirthraj Prayag, with monasteries at Ujjain, Haridwar, Trayambakeshwar and Udaipur. It is among the largest of the akharas and is known for the scholarship of its saints.
